If You've ever dabbled in the world of Search engine marketing or digital advertising, you have most likely heard about backlinks. They are the lifeblood of search engine rankings, the golden ticket that will help your internet site soar to the best of Google’s search engine results. Although not https://landenkyen777688.blogminds.com/excitement-about-33378766
3 Simple Techniques For Backlinks Building Tools
Internet 11 days ago paulv265rik2Web Directory Categories
Web Directory Search
New Site Listings